Step 4: Bait, Do Not Spray

The single most useful thing on this page.

SprayBait
What it killsThe foragers you can seeThe colony
Effect on the nestNoneDecisive
What happens nextReplaced within daysColony declines
Side effectCan split some species' coloniesAnts recruit to it
ResultTrail returnsTrail ends

Getting Rid of Ants in Kenton FAQs

How do you get rid of ants?

Remove the food source, follow the trail to the entry point, seal it, and bait rather than spray.

Why is baiting better than spraying?

The ants you can see are a small fraction of the colony. Spray kills those; bait is carried home and shared, including to the queen.

Why do more ants appear after baiting?

They are recruiting to the bait. Do not clean the trail up during that period.

Do home remedies work?

Chalk, cinnamon, vinegar and lemon disrupt a trail briefly. The colony is unaffected.

Should I pour boiling water into the nest?

It kills some and moves the rest. You will be doing it again next week.

Are ants dangerous to children or pets?

Black garden ants are harmless. Keep any shop-bought bait station out of reach of a crawling child or a dog.

What is flying ant day?

A synchronised mating flight lasting an afternoon or two in July or August. It needs no treatment.

Why do ants come back every summer?

The nest is still there and the entry point is still open. Sealing is what changes it.
